What is this project? What makes this project unique?

This project is a forum app for developers around the world, to gather up ask and, answer questions!

What makes this project unique is that this is the only open source AngularJS forum built with PURE AngularJS. This forum will use the following packages:

AngularJS - Main app, routing, controllers, and etc.

AngularFire - Database and authentication.

AngularMaterial - UI/UX with Material Design.

How to use/setup?

$ npm install # Install Npm Dependencies
$ npm install bower -g #If You dont have Bower.
$ bower install # Install Bower Dependencies
$ npm install gulp -g  #If you dont have Gulp.
$ gulp scripts:vendor # Install Dependencies In Gulp
$ gulp scripts #Install written code
$ gulp serve # To Serve Files

If problems like npm is not defined, then you have to install NodeJS and NPM, or any other problems Please take a look on the Wiki Page
